About the role

At GRAHAM we are a leading UK Total FM provider. We are looking for a Multi Skilled Fabric Engineer (Painting and Decorating Bias) to join our team in the Southwest region of England & Wales. The role involves performing planned and reactive maintenance tasks, as well as occasional minor refurbishment work. You will work as part of the maintenance team and be responsible for commercial fabric repairs, maintenance and any additional reactive tasks as required.

Responsibilities

* Plan and complete a range of works with responsibility for planned, reactive and remedial repairs.
* Plan and complete a range of works related to painting, decorating, tiling, drainage, minor roof repairs, finishes, plastering and flooring as required.
* Provide exceptional maintenance services to high profile clients and deliver work to the highest quality standards.
* Use own initiative to solve technical problems associated with reactive maintenance, including sourcing parts & materials and seeking manufacturer support.
* Provide detailed write‑ups of works carried out to keep clients updated.
* Carry out work within agreed timescales and to the highest standards, complying with current regulations and contract specifications.
* Maintain reporting and recording procedures, including operation and maintenance logs and controls to minimise risks.
* Utilise PDAs or electronic devices to complete works.
* Liaise closely with the Helpdesk to ensure efficient response to all works, working independently or as part of a team.
* Observe highest levels of health and safety, including risk assessments for every task.
* Represent the company in a courteous and professional manner when dealing with a variety of clients.
* Provide call‑out response across all contracts.

We welcome applications from all backgrounds and are committed to developing a diverse workforce. Applicants are not required to meet all desirable criteria to be considered for interview.


Essential Criteria

* Relevant qualification in your trade at C&G or NVQ Level 2 or 3.
* Minimum of 3 years experience in a FM and building maintenance role, particularly in reactive and remedial maintenance.
* Broad knowledge of building systems for reactive tasks, including fabric, PPM, general building, carpentry, wet trade, minor plumbing and ground works.
* Current full UK Driver's Licence.


Desirable Criteria

* Experience with SFG 20.
* IOSH Working Safely or CSCS Card.
* IT skills in the use of PDAs.
* Asbestos awareness training (UKATA).
* CSR/CSCS H&S qualification.
* Knowledge of Salto PPD for security systems.
* PASMA Card and IPAF Licence.
